What is a Lumpsum Investment?
A lumpsum investment is a one-time allocation of a specific sum of money into a financial asset, such as mutual funds, equities, or fixed deposits. Unlike a Systematic Investment Plan (SIP), where you invest smaller amounts at regular intervals, a lumpsum investment exposes the entire principal to market growth and compounding from day one.
Lumpsum investments are particularly useful when you receive a windfall such as an annual corporate bonus, an inheritance, proceeds from a property sale, or maturity payouts from insurance policies. What is an Inflation-Adjusted Lumpsum Calculator?
An inflation adjusted lumpsum calculator is a specialized financial planning tool that estimates the maturity value of your one-time investment while discounting it for the eroding effects of inflation.
Standard lumpsum calculators show only the nominal value the raw growth of your capital. While it is exciting to see ₹10 Lakhs compound to a large nominal figure over 20 years, ignoring the rising cost of goods will lead to significant planning gaps. An inflation-adjusted calculator estimates the present value of your future wealth, showing you exactly what that future maturity amount will be worth in terms of today's purchasing power. This calculation is crucial for accurate investment planning.
The Silent Wealth Eroder: Why Inflation Reduces Purchasing Power
Inflation represents the gradual rise in prices of goods and services over time. As inflation increases, each unit of currency buys a smaller percentage of a good or service. This loss of purchasing power is the single greatest threat to long-term savers.
In developing economies like India, consumer price inflation (CPI) averages around 5% to 6% per annum. At a 6% inflation rate, a basket of groceries that costs ₹10,000 today will cost approximately ₹17,900 in 10 years, and nearly ₹32,000 in 20 years. If your investments do not grow faster than the inflation rate, your real wealth is actually shrinking. Thus, calculating real returns (returns after subtracting inflation) is essential to preserve your economic status.
How Inflation Affects One-Time Investments Over 5 to 30 Years
To understand how inflation degrades the purchasing power of cash over different time horizons, let us analyze what happens to a corpus of ₹10 Lakh (₹1,00,0000) if it is left uninvested or placed in an asset that only matches inflation (generating a 0% real return) in an environment with a 6% annual inflation rate:
| Investment Horizon | Nominal Value | Actual Purchasing Power (Today's Value) | Erosion percentage |
|---|---|---|---|
| 5 Years | ₹10.00 Lakh | ₹7.47 Lakh | 25.3% Loss |
| 10 Years | ₹10.00 Lakh | ₹5.58 Lakh | 44.2% Loss |
| 15 Years | ₹10.00 Lakh | ₹4.17 Lakh | 58.3% Loss |
| 20 Years | ₹10.00 Lakh | ₹3.12 Lakh | 68.8% Loss |
| 25 Years | ₹10.00 Lakh | ₹2.33 Lakh | 76.7% Loss |
| 30 Years | ₹10.00 Lakh | ₹1.74 Lakh | 82.6% Loss |
The takeaway: Over a 30-year investment horizon, inflation alone will wipe out more than 82% of your cash's purchasing power. To build a robust inflation adjusted corpus, your money must be placed in productive, compounding assets.
Nominal vs. Real Returns: The Math You Cannot Ignore
When evaluating a mutual fund investment, you will typically see its nominal return (e.g., a scheme boasts a 12% annual return). However, to understand if you are actually building wealth, you must compute the real returns.
A quick mental approximation is:Real Return ≈ Nominal Return - Inflation Rate
For precise financial analysis, economists use the Fisher Equation:1 + Real Rate = (1 + Nominal Rate) / (1 + Inflation Rate)
Which translates to:Real Return = [(1 + Nominal Return) / (1 + Inflation Return)] - 1
Example: If a mutual fund generates a 12% nominal annual return and the local inflation rate is 6%, the real return is:Real Return = (1.12 / 1.06) - 1 = 0.0566 or 5.66%
This means your actual purchasing power expanded by 5.66%, not the nominal 12%.
Future Value vs. Present Value: Bridging the Gap
In financial planning, Future Value (FV) and Present Value (PV) are two sides of the same coin:
- Future Value (FV): The nominal amount of money your investment will grow to, based on compounding interest over a set period.
- Present Value (PV): The discounted value of that future amount in today's currency, representing its true purchasing power.
The mathematical formula used by our calculator to discount future values is:PV = FV / (1 + Inflation Rate)^N
Where N is the number of years. Knowing the PV prevents you from feeling artificially wealthy when looking at large numbers that will buy much less in the future.
Inflation-Adjusted Wealth Creation: Staying Ahead of the Curve
True wealth creation only occurs when your investments consistently yield a positive real return. If you invest in assets that return 6.5% after taxes while inflation runs at 6%, your real growth is a meager 0.47% per year.
To achieve high real growth, you must allocate capital to equity-oriented mutual funds or direct shares. Historically, Indian equities (represented by indices like the Nifty 50 or Sensex) have delivered compounding returns of 12% to 14% over long horizons. Against a 6% inflation rate, this yields a real return of 5.6% to 7.5%, allowing your wealth to double in real terms every 10 to 13 years.
Goal-Based Investing Using Lumpsum Investments
Successful investors do not simply buy funds; they map their assets to specific financial goals. When planning a one-time investment for a future goal, ignoring inflation is a recipe for underfunding:
1. Retirement Planning
If your household expenses are ₹50,000 per month today, you might assume that a retirement corpus that pays ₹50,000 will suffice in 25 years. However, with a 6% inflation rate, you will need ₹2,14,500 per month in 25 years just to maintain the exact same lifestyle. Your retirement target must be computed using inflation-adjusted figures. 2. Child Education Planning
Education inflation in India is notoriously high, often hovering around 8% to 10% per year far exceeding standard consumer price inflation. A professional four-year engineering degree that costs ₹10 Lakh today will likely cost ₹43 Lakh in 15 years. Planning this with a standard calculator will leave a massive deficit; you must plan with an educational inflation rate of at least 8-9%.
3. House Purchase Planning
Real estate prices rise over time, driven by urban migration and input material costs. If a flat costs ₹80 Lakh today, it will cost significantly more in 10 years. Planning a lumpsum down payment requires factoring in property cost inflation to ensure your accumulated corpus is sufficient.
How Much Should You Invest Today to Reach Future Financial Goals?
To find out what size lumpsum is needed today to reach a target, you must first adjust your target for inflation, and then calculate the required present-day deposit based on expected returns.
For instance, if your goal requires ₹50 Lakh in today's money in 15 years, and inflation is 6%, your nominal goal target is:₹50 Lakh * (1.06)^15 = ₹1.19 Crore
Assuming your investment grows at an expected 12% annual rate, the lumpsum you must invest today is:₹1.19 Crore / (1.12)^15 = ₹21.8 Lakhs

Common Inflation Assumptions in India
When using a lumpsum return calculator with inflation, varying your assumptions is key to testing the resilience of your financial plan. Here is how different long-term inflation assumptions impact your money:
- 4% Inflation Rate: Representing a highly stable, low-inflation economy (the RBI's medium-term target). Money retains its value longer; purchasing power halves every 18 years.
- 5% Inflation Rate: A moderate, standard assumption for planning stable, high-grade debt investments. Purchasing power halves in 14.2 years.
- 6% Inflation Rate: The most prudent baseline assumption for Indian planning, reflecting historical averages over the last 20 years. Purchasing power halves in 12 years.
- 7% Inflation Rate: A conservative assumption to build a strong margin of safety. Purchasing power halves in 10.2 years.
- 8% Inflation Rate: Reflecting lifestyle inflation or education-specific planning. Purchasing power halves in 9 years.
Real-Life Worked Scenarios: Windfall Growth & Real Wealth
Let us look at how six different one-time investment amounts grow over a 15-year horizon under an expected 12% annual return and a 6% inflation rate:
| Initial Lumpsum | Expected Return (p.a.) | Inflation Rate (p.a.) | Nominal Future Value (15 Years) | Purchasing Power (Today's Money) | Real Wealth Gain (Net of Inflation) |
|---|---|---|---|---|---|
| ₹1 Lakh | 12% | 6% | ₹5.47 Lakh | ₹2.28 Lakh | ₹1.28 Lakh |
| ₹5 Lakh | 12% | 6% | ₹27.37 Lakh | ₹11.42 Lakh | ₹6.42 Lakh |
| ₹10 Lakh | 12% | 6% | ₹54.74 Lakh | ₹22.84 Lakh | ₹12.84 Lakh |
| ₹25 Lakh | 12% | 6% | ₹1.37 Crore | ₹57.10 Lakh | ₹32.10 Lakh |
| ₹50 Lakh | 12% | 6% | ₹2.74 Crore | ₹1.14 Crore | ₹64.20 Lakh |
| ₹1 Crore | 12% | 6% | ₹5.47 Crore | ₹2.28 Crore | ₹1.28 Crore |
Understanding the Scenarios:
- ₹1 Lakh Scenario: Growing to ₹5.47 Lakh in nominal terms seems impressive. However, its actual purchasing power in today's terms is ₹2.28 Lakh. Your real wealth gain the actual net-of-inflation purchasing power created is ₹1.28 Lakh.
- ₹10 Lakh Scenario: Compounding at 12% over 15 years turns your ₹10 Lakh windfall into ₹54.74 Lakh. But due to a 6% annual rise in the cost of living, that ₹54.74 Lakh will buy what ₹22.84 Lakh buys today.
- ₹1 Crore Scenario: A ₹1 Crore one-time investment grows into a massive nominal corpus of ₹5.47 Crore. In terms of actual purchasing power, it represents ₹2.28 Crore in today's economy, generating a real wealth gain of ₹1.28 Crore.
How Investment Duration Changes Inflation-Adjusted Corpus
Time is the ultimate catalyst for compound interest, but it is also the duration over which inflation compiles its eroding effects.
When you invest for 5 years, the impact of inflation is minor, but compounding has not yet reached its explosive phase. When you invest for 25 or 30 years, compounding yields astronomical nominal sums, but inflation erodes the value of each rupee severely. Therefore, the longer your investment horizon, the more vital it is to focus on maximizing your real rate of return rather than settled nominal yields.
Risks of Ignoring Inflation in Financial Planning
Failing to factor inflation into your financial calculations exposes you to several critical risks:
- Underestimating Retirement Requirements: Assuming a static cost of living leads to outliving your savings during your retirement years.
- Shortfalls in Goal Funding: Discovering that the maturity value of an education policy or fixed deposit is insufficient to pay for college admission when the time comes.
- Conservative Portfolio Drag: Holding too much cash, fixed deposits, or physical gold because they seem "safe", while they actually lose real value daily due to negative real yields.
Mistakes Investors Make While Planning Lumpsum Investments
- Timing the Market: Waiting endlessly for the perfect dip to deploy a lumpsum. Historically, time in the market beats timing the market.
- Ignoring Capital Gains Tax: Forgetting that taxes eat into returns. In India, equity mutual fund LTCG above ₹1.25 Lakh is taxed at 12.5%, while STCG (under 1 year) is taxed at 20%. Debt mutual fund returns are taxed at your marginal tax slab rate.
- Deploying All Capital at Peaks: Investing a large lumpsum right before a major correction. Using a Systematic Transfer Plan (STP) from a liquid fund to equity funds is a safer way to average your purchase price.
- Lacking an Emergency Fund: Investing all liquid capital into market assets, forcing you to redeem equities during market lows when unexpected expenses arise.
Inflation Myths vs. Facts
Myth: Fixed Deposits (FDs) are the safest way to preserve wealth.
Fact: While FDs offer capital safety, their post-tax returns rarely beat inflation. With FDs yielding 7% and inflation at 6%, a 30% tax bracket investor receives a net yield of 4.9%, resulting in a negative real return.
Myth: Gold is always the best hedge against inflation.
Fact: Gold preserves wealth over multi-decade cycles, but its short-to-medium term returns can be highly volatile and underperform equity-oriented mutual funds, which compound actual business earnings.
Myth: The official CPI inflation rate represents my personal cost increase.
Fact: Personal inflation depends heavily on consumption patterns. Households spending more on healthcare, private education, and tech products experience higher lifestyle inflation (often 8% to 10%) than the official CPI index.
Advantages and Limitations of Lumpsum Investing
Advantages:
- Maximum Compounding: Your entire capital begins compounding from day one, giving it more time to grow.
- Low Transaction Drag: Single transactions mean fewer operational hassles, lower tracking effort, and fewer platform fees.
- Optimized for Windfalls: Offers an immediate, productive home for idle cash, preventing impulsive spending.
Limitations:
- Valuation Risk: If you invest at a cyclical market peak, it may take years for the investment to break even.
- Psychological Stress: Seeing a large lump sum drop 10% during a short-term market correction requires high emotional discipline.
Lumpsum vs. Alternative Investment Strategies
To build a robust asset allocation plan, you must understand how a lumpsum mutual fund investment compares to other options:
1. Lumpsum vs. SIP
A Systematic Investment Plan (SIP) spreads your investments monthly, helping you average costs and buy more units when markets are down. A lumpsum is a one-time deposit. Lumpsum investments mathematically outperform SIPs in steady bull markets or long-term horizons, while SIPs outperform during volatile or falling markets. 2. Lumpsum vs. Fixed Deposit (FD)
Bank FDs offer guaranteed nominal returns, but carry high tax drag and low real growth. Lumpsum mutual fund investments carry market risk but offer far higher compounding potential, tax efficiency (12.5% LTCG vs slab rate for FD), and a high probability of generating positive real returns over 7+ years. 3. Lumpsum vs. Gold
Gold is a physical store of value that hedges against geopolitical risks. However, gold does not produce cash flows or business growth. Lumpsum equity investments represent ownership in growing companies, which historically outperform gold over long-term periods.
4. Lumpsum vs. Real Estate
Real estate requires massive capital outlays, is highly illiquid, has high transaction costs (stamp duty, registration), and is localized. Lumpsum mutual fund investments are highly liquid, require low minimum amounts, have negligible transaction costs, and provide instant diversification across dozens of sectors.
5. Lumpsum vs. PPF
The Public Provident Fund (PPF) is a safe, government-backed saving scheme that offers tax-exempt returns. However, it has an annual investment cap of ₹1.5 Lakh and a 15-year lock-in. 6. Lumpsum vs. Debt Funds
Debt mutual funds invest in fixed-income securities like corporate bonds and government gilts. They are less volatile than equity funds, making them ideal for short-to-medium-term horizons (3-5 years). However, for long-term horizons, equity lumpsum investments offer far superior real wealth creation.
Strategic Windfalls Allocation: The STP Approach
If you have a large sum of money but are nervous about market valuations, the most effective strategy is the Systematic Transfer Plan (STP).
Instead of investing the entire lump sum directly into equity funds, you deposit it into a low-risk liquid fund. You then set up automated instructions to transfer a fixed amount (e.g. weekly or monthly) into your target equity mutual funds. This lets you earn stable yields on your idle capital while enjoying the benefit of rupee cost averaging.
